## Structs
Structs can be defined, created and destroyed. Structs can reference other structs as well as themselves. You can reference structs that are defined later in the code. Our structs are compatible to c structs. When defining a struct, a constructor function is implicitly defined so that you can create instances of your struct. To denote a non existing reference to a struct, use the reserved word "naught";
### Examples
```
struct myStruct {
a: int;
b: bool;
c: float;
d: myStruct;
}
function add(x: myStruct, y: myStruct): float {
return x.c + y.c;
}
function isOk(x: myStruct, y: myStruct): bool {
return x.b && y.b;
}
function getReferenced(x: myStruct): myStruct {
return x.d;
}
function start(): int {
let x: myStruct = create myStruct(1, false, 42.0, naught);
let y: myStruct = create myStruct(12, true, 13.37, x);
let z: int = add(x, y);
let a: bool = isOk(x, y);
let y2: myStruct = getReferenced(x);
let isSame: bool = y == y2;
destroy y;
destroy x;
return 0;
}
start();
```
